"Considering that martinis are basically glasses of just alcohol, it’s surprising just how smooth the namesake martini is at this elegant French restaurant in Back Bay. You can thank the presence of a few luxe liquors for the Deuxave martini’s almost velvet feel: Procera Blue Dot gin, Yzaguirre Dry Vermouth, and Kapriol — a slightly herby liqueur made from juniper berries. A delicate curl of lemon peel brings just a hint of citrus. It’s a splurge-y cocktail to luxuriate over a long meal, especially Deuxave’s duck dishes, which are a house specialty." - Anna Darrow
